It’s all in the genes

Coming from a film background with her father, Ram Mukherjee, a retired director and one of the founders of Filmalaya Studio and her mother, Krishna a trained Playback singer, many say Rani was destined to make it big in Bollywood. The creative genes that are spread through out her family, her brother Raja Mukherjee is a producer cum director not to forget her famous cousin, Kajol who had already hit superstardom much before Rani made inroads into filmistaan.

Ever since her childhood, Rani has had a huge inclination towards art; such was her love for the Indian culture that the actress is a trained Odissi dancer and had participated in a number of theatric performances throughout her student life. Though, the actress did a short cameo appearance at a tender age of 14 in her father’s Bengali film, Biyer Phool, it was only in the year 1996 that she made her acting debut in a serious women oriented flick Raja Ki Aayegi Baraat, where she played the role of a rape victim.

Different strokes, different styles

Unlike, the typical commercial masala love stories that most star kids are launched with, Rani chose to be different by taking up such a serious role to mark the very beginning of her career.

Although her performance got mixed reviews, the film bombed at the box office. Many thought that Rani was unfit to play any commercial roles and the serious movie market was yet to pick pace in the country. Her next film too was of the same genre, which again failed to make any serious impression with the audience. Such was the criticism that many said she was a confused actress and was labelled as just another cute face. Thereafter the actress went back to complete her education.

Rani returned back to Bollywood with a big bang in Ghulam, starring opposite Aamir Khan, followed by the flick Kuch Kuch Hota Hai, wherein she was paired with Shahrukh Khan and Kajol. Her performance in both these films left the audience awestruck. The Raja Ki Ayegi Baraat image was soon transformed into a sultry beauty styled by none other than the Bollywood fashion guru, Manish Malhotra.

The best supporting actress award that she received later that year confirmed the fact that Rani is not only here to stay but rule Bollywood in the coming years. Though she won the award, that wasn’t the only reason that kept her in news. The popularity cast a media glare on her personal life and soon there were rumors that the two Mukerji sisters, Kajol and Rani are archrivals. Though the buzz was strongly denied by both involved, fans did not get to see the two sharing screen-space ever again.

Unfortunately, most of the projects that she then worked on did not do as well as her earlier ventures. With the film industry as unpredictable as it is, the actress had to yet again establish the ground for her talent.

Rani, to be as versatile as she is, loves to keep experimenting with the kind of films she does, in terms of the subject and the character she plays. She has been a part of a lot of commercial films based on varied subjects. To her credit, she manages to hold her own while playing a stereotypical sacrificing ‘bhartiya nari’ and is appreciated by many to play the character of a middle class girl with great conviction.

The SRK, Rani starrer Chalte Chalte saw her play a similar role to that of Saathiya, and got her the second nomination for Filmfare Best Actress Award. Mukerji`s portrayal of woman of today`s generation in Hum Tum won her several awards, including her first Filmfare Best Actress Award.

Rani drew great critical acclaim for having performed brilliantly as the blind, deaf and mute in Black that earned her the Filmfare Best Actress Award for the second consecutive year. Story goes that she had earlier refused to be associated with the project as she was not confident enough, but later thought of taking up the challenge.
